Position Summary The Mechanical Commissioning Manager will work as part of the CAI Australia Data Centre team and be responsible for the commissioning of mission‑critical equipment, safe working practices, issue resolution, and facility handover. The primary objective is to ensure the testing and commissioning activities for the Data Centre are effectively planned, coordinated, and executed in accordance with the contract schedule and budget. Responsibilities Work alongside the client and/or General Contractor’s team in developing commissioning frameworks that align with the project objectives. Lead the team onsite in the execution of commissioning activities. Develop project‑specific commissioning management/validation documents and procedures. Lead project commissioning meetings and be confident in your delivery. Develop and prepare reports that include technical content, progress, and issue resolution. Provide technical commentary on drawings, manuals, and technical submittals. Assign tasks to other discipline leads and manage their progress. Vendor coordination and management. Execute test scripts to confirm MEP equipment is functional as per the design specification. Fully adopt the CAI Safety culture by producing task‑specific method statements, JHA’s or other relevant safety documentation. Safety plans prior to project commencement and monthly safety reporting are to be carried out. Provide consultative advice to our clients in determining commissioning and validation requirements, commissioning strategies, methodologies, and streamlining commissioning activities. Awareness of scope change items and report accordingly. Assist the CAI Regional Manager with tender submissions and bids. General understanding of LEED/Green Star specifications and requirements. Required Skills and Qualifications Degree in Mechanical Engineering. Considerable experience will be sought to demonstrate project management skills (AIPM, Engineers Australia, CIBSE, ASHRAE, or equivalent professional qualifications are an advantage). 5‑7 years or more of relevant experience in Data Centre Commissioning with 3 years at a managerial level. Must be a holder of a CPCWHS10001 (White Card – Australia). Strong knowledge of Data Centre infrastructure, including mechanical systems. Data Centre facilities operations experience is desired, but not required. Work diligently and professionally. Ready to work flexible hours as determined by the project demands. Able to focus on desired outcomes and make decisive decisions when change is required. Work with minimal supervision and create a team spirit within the commissioning team. Demonstrate initiative and be proactive in planning commissioning activities. Ability to motivate, improve, and gain trust from other team members. Candidates must have a passport or the ability to immediately get a passport. Working Conditions Must be flexible to travel to projects within Australia. Potential opportunities to work outside of Australia (other Asia Pacific countries). Work under construction site conditions. Benefits Superannuation contribution in line with industry standards.
